The Naval Heritage Collection Museum in Tivat, Montenegro, offers a captivating glimpse into the rich maritime history of the region. Home to an extensive collection of naval artifacts, the museum invites tourists to discover the legacy of seafaring and naval craftsmanship through engaging exhibits and unique displays. A must-visit for history enthusiasts and families alike, this museum promises an enriching experience that highlights the profound connection between Montenegro and the sea.
